Here I will tell you the specific method: Cowpea knowledge introduction:Cowpeas are divided into two types: long beans and rice beans. Long beans are generally eaten as vegetables, which can be stir-fried or blanched and served cold. Li Shizhen said, "This bean can be used as a vegetable, a fruit, or a grain. It is best to keep it as a reserve. It is the best among all beans." Cowpea is a long pod of the genus Vigna in the Fabaceae family. It originated in Africa, with its diversity center in Nigeria. After being introduced to India, cowpeas formed short-pod cowpea species; in Southeast Asia or China, the Yangtze River cowpea subspecies was formed. Cowpea is widely distributed in tropical and subtropical regions. Cowpea has a long history of cultivation in my country and is rich in resources. Cowpea grows in all provinces and autonomous regions except for a few provinces. The main producing areas are Henan, Shanxi, Shaanxi, Shandong, Guangxi, Hebei, Hubei, Anhui, Jiangxi, Guizhou, Yunnan, Sichuan and Taiwan. Cowpea Nutritional Analysis:1.
